Correction on Cicero Quote from 11/28
Dec 06, 2008
"Truth or Fiction" informs us that the quote from Cicero, which I mentioned on Nov. 28 in the article about Peter Schiff, was embellished by whoever started it. They say . . .
The Truth:
This alleged quote from Marcus Tullius Cicero that began circulating on the Internet in October, 2008, is based on a true statement from the great Roman orator, but someone added a lot to it to make it match some of what the United States was facing economically.
The actual quote is: "The arrogance of officialdom should be tempered and controlled, and assistance to foreign hands should be curtailed, lest Rome fall."
